US Census Data

Valley Springs

In Minnehaha County, South Dakota.

Valley Springs is a community in Minnehaha County, South Dakota, home to 967 residents. The median household income of $97,031 is above the Minnehaha County median ($76,074).

Between 2019 and 2023, Valley Springs's population grew 37.9% from 701 to 967, while its median home value rose 28.0% from $139,800 to $178,900.

17.4%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. Owners occupy 79.0% of the area's occupied homes.
